A Legacy That Must Not Be Forgotten
In early 1942, approximately 75,000 American and Filipino troops surrendered after months of fierce resistance against the Japanese invasion of the Philippines. What followed — the 65-mile Bataan Death March — became one of the most documented war crimes of the 20th century. The defenders of Corregidor held out even longer, surrendering in May 1942 after relentless bombardment.
